AI Summary

  • Illinois Senate mourns the death of Eldon Bradley of Lynn Center, who passed away on September 3, 2022.

  • Eldon Bradley was born May 19, 1945 in Cutbank, Montana; served in the U.S. Army during the Vietnam War; and married Linda Riner on November 16, 1977 in Denver, Colorado.

  • Worked on oil rigs for Texas Oil Company, as a fabricator for Coors and Alcoa, and co-owned Nan and Paps Apple Butter with his wife.

  • Held membership in Ophiem VA as adjunct and Ophiem American Legion Post 1077; organized VA monthly meetings and placed flags on veterans' graves for Memorial Day.

  • Survived by his wife, five children (Shane "Bud" Bradley, Gwenn Bradley, W. Tim Sullivan, D. Mark Sullivan, and Angie Saylors-Bundy), 15 grandchildren, and one great-grandson.
